How Much Do Electrician Services Cost in Glen Allen?
In Glen Allen, you can generally expect to pay between $31 and $46 per hour for an electrician's services. Your electrician determines your project's final price based on time requirements and whether they must install additional equipment. Companies may also charge higher rates for jobs that are complex, risky, or involve multiple workers.
What Services Do Electricians Offer?
Experienced Glen Allen electricians provide a comprehensive range of services, ranging from minor fixes to complete home electrical overhauls. Some typical service offerings include the following:
- Electrical upgrades: Upgrading your home's wiring is among the various electrical upgrades that professional electricians can do. A pro can handle a variety of electrical tasks, such as replacing old prong outlets with larger-capacity prong outlets and swapping out worn wires for newer, better-insulated ones. A licensed electrician can also make panel upgrades for your whole home.
- Surge protection: A qualified electrician can assess your home’s electrical setup and implement surge protection measures at key points to protect you and your electronics. These measures can save you a lot of money in the long run.
- Electrical repairs: If your fridge fails or your bedroom electrical sockets stop working, an electrician can diagnose and fix the issue. Glen Allen electricians can perform complimentary inspections to assess the issue, determine potential causes, and prepare an estimate for fixes.
- System installation: After you invest in new appliances or outdoor lighting, an electrician can do the installation. If you need an electrical installation estimate, tell the representative whether you have the equipment ready for installation or if you need help making the purchase.
What are the Licensing Requirements for Electricians in Virginia?
If an electrical project isn't properly performed, there will be serious safety hazards. Protect yourself and your property by finding a suitably certified electrician for the job. Electrical contractors in Glen Allen must be licensed with the Virginia Department of Professional and Occupational Regulation.
Some electricians obtain additional certifications from the Occupational Safety and Health Administration and other reputable agencies. These technicians put in additional effort to train on the latest practices and safety standards. Request further information on your electrician's supplementary certifications.
